- What does the table have on it? Paint or stain? I'll assume stain. There are many ways to refinish wood. For stain there are commercial stain removers that work great. You put it on with a brush,,,use the gel form, let it sit , and scrape the stain off. The solution will make the stain rise out of the wood. Gel works best, especially if it has a lot of nooks and crannies. After the stain is off, you let it dry good, and then sand it down with very fine sandpaper so you don't scratch the wood. Then you can re stain it or if it looks good in natural finish leave it. You may have an Antiques road show treasure ,,in that case leave the stain on !!!! If its a soft wood ,,like pine etc. you may need to put a conditioner on it before you re stain it to make the stain go on even. Polyurethane should be the last coat to protect it when finished, 2 coats.
